Raj Thackeray deploys MNS-men against multiplexes
Mumbai, Aug 11: After telling his partymen to clean up Mumbai to fight against Malaria, Maharashtra Navnirman Sena (MNS) chief, Raj Thackeray, has now directed the party's cine workers to begin a sweeping campaign against multiplexes that are not showing Marathi films.
"Prepare a list of multiplexes that are not showing Marathi films from tomorrow," Raj told his partymen in Mumbai on Tuesday, Aug 10.
Speaking at the third anniversary of MNS Cine Workers Association, the MNS supremo accused the multiplexes of violating the government resolution which makes showing of Marathi films compulsory.
"I want everything in Maharashtra to reflect the Marathi culture," he said.
